Output ddf3d2068d39f7e1e09f18522c8ba69e702c9cfc36178aac8cac9eac2009d390:5

value
811632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618c30ca8ef6bc337566f9daa6ec1895ba048f24 OP_EQUAL
address
3AaoQmHRArzYib4wMK4Q6xFqqmQR8Yr5Tf
transaction
ddf3d2068d39f7e1e09f18522c8ba69e702c9cfc36178aac8cac9eac2009d390
confirmations
217421
spent
true